Targeted Instruction Bilingual Training (ML0190) Reading is critical to academic and economic success and lifelong learning.  Research is clear about what is necessary for successful and engaged reading. By far, the most important element is a knowledgeable and skilled reading teacher.  Consequently, a goal of the HISD Literacy Plan is to build teachers’ knowledge and skills. This training will help 1st grade teachers boost the reading, spelling, and comprehension skills of bilingual students who demonstrated below grade level performance on Tejas-LEE. First grade teachers will learn how to use the Tejas-LEE data to group students for small group instruction and design instructional lessons to address student needs. The presenter(s) for the training are from Valley Speech Language & Learning Center.   This two day training is being offered by The Curriculum, Multilingual and Professional Development Departments. Dates : September 22 and November 3 (participants must attend both dates). The course is for grade 1 bilingual teachers . Teachers will be paid $100.00 each day for attending.
